Friday, September 25, 2009 - 6:15am In a season of wild momentum changes, the biggest might have occurred when Brian Wilson fired a 2-2 fastball that got too much of the plate’s inner half. Jeff Baker sent it into the foggy San Francisco night, and the Giants moped at a time they should have been merry.
